JSONSerializer.toJSON(personMap) 3.将json字符串转换成动态Java对象 String jsonStr=”[{\”name\”:\”A2\”,\”age\”:23},{\”name\”:\”A1\”,\”age\”:26}]”; JSONArray ja=JSONArray.fromObject(jsonStr); for(int i=0;i<
就是对象json; 之前在秒懂json中说过,{}表示对象, 所以JSONObject就是:{“name”:”tom”} 同时, 这里的对象Json通过添加数组json可以变成对象数组json: {“name”:[“tome”,”kate”]} 例如: JSONObject jsono = new JSONObject(); JSONArray jsona = new JSONArray(); jsona.put(“tom”); jsona...
// 从JSON串到JSONObject jsObj = JSONObject.fromObject(jsObj.toString()); //第一种方式:从JSONObject里读取 // print: json System.out.println(jsObj.get("str")); // print: address.city = Seattle, WA System.out.println("address.city = "+ ((JSONObject) jsObj.get("address")).get("...
使用Jackson库转换Object到JsonArray 除了Gson,Jackson也是Java开发中常用的Json处理库。下面是一个使用Jackson库将Object对象转换为JsonArray的示例代码: importcom.fasterxml.jackson.core.JsonProcessingException;importcom.fasterxml.jackson.databind.ObjectMapper;importcom.fasterxml.jackson.databind.node.ArrayNode;importcom...
JSONArray是一个可变长度的数组,可以存储多个JSONObject对象。它提供了一系列的方法来操作这些对象,例如添加、删除、获取等。 下面是一个简单的JSONArray示例: JSONArrayjsonArray=newJSONArray();jsonArray.put("Apple");jsonArray.put("Banana");jsonArray.put("Orange"); ...
("reason:"+json.getString("reason"));//根据key得到value:成功的返回1617//当遇到result时,也是将它当成一个整体串18System.out.println("company:"+JSONObject.fromObject(json.getString("result")).getString("company"));19System.out.println("com:"+JSONObject.fromObject(json.getString("result"))....
Json 程序集: Mono.Android.dll 返回一个新对象,该对象的值是此数组中的值,其名称是值。names C# 复制 [Android.Runtime.Register("toJSONObject", "(Lorg/json/JSONArray;)Lorg/json/JSONObject;", "GetToJSONObject_Lorg_json_JSONArray_Handler")] public virtual Org.Json.JSONObject? ToJSONObject...
JSONObject 屬性 RegisterAttribute 備註 如果存在且 為JSONObject,則傳回 位於index的值。 否則會傳回 null。 的org.json.JSONArray.optJSONObject(int)Java 檔。 此頁面的部分是根據 Android 開放原始碼專案所建立和共用的工作進行修改,並根據 Creative Commons 2.5 屬性授權中所述的詞彙使用。
一、提取JsonObject(或Map)中的key-value值 1、获取JsonObject 的key 2.获取JsonObject中的School的key-value值 二、Gosn 三、String字符串分隔 日常进行json格式的转换 一、Fastion 使用阿里的fastjson <dependency><groupId>com.alibaba</groupId><artifactId>fastjson</artifactId><version>1.2.83</version><...
在Android开发中,JSONArray和JSONObject是两个常用的JSON数据解析类。以下是它们的基本使用方法:一、JSONArray 创建JSONArray对象:JSONArray jsonArray = new JSONArray();添加元素到JSONArray中:jsonArray.put("value");从JSONArray中获取元素:String value = jsonArray.getString(0);遍历JSONArray中...